... Census and Vital Statistics — This department was
crucial in counting the number of people in the ghetto.
Their statistics had a direct effect on the issuance of
food permits and rations. The census office was in a
small room on the third floor of the Judenrat building
under Dr. M. Bergman’s direction. This bureau issued
bread ration cards to the people and compiled various
lists required by the authorities. Dr. Pilecki, statistician,
administered the vital statistics department. 5. Rawet
